   <subfield code="a">Two new borate clusters, [C4H11N2O][C4H9N2][B5O6(OH)4]2 (1), [Cd(dien)2][B5O6(OH)4]2 (2, dien=diethylenetriamine), have been obtained under solvothermal conditions and characterized by elemental analysis, IR spectroscopy, thermogravimetric analysis, powder X-ray diffraction and single-crystal X-ray structural analysis, respectively. Crystal data for 1: monoclinic, P21/c, a=18.6975(5)Å, b=15.3413(8)Å, c=9.6691(3)Å, β=90.462(3)°, Z=4. Crystal data for 2: triclinic, P-1, a=8.6107(4)Å, b=9.3504(4)Å, c=18.9631(4)Å, α=103.798(4), β=91.940(4)°, γ=94.134(4)°, Z=2. They all consist of [B5O6(OH)4]− clusters and further extend to 3-D frameworks via extensive hydrogen-bonding interactions. Interestingly, a novel in situ organic reaction between ethylenediamine and CH3COO− group has been observed during the formation of compound 1.</subfield>
